U.S. State Dept. says condemns Turkey’s anti-LGBT rhetoric, concerned over protests

The United States is concerned about demonstrations at a Turkish university and condemns anti-LGBT rhetoric surrounding them, State Department spokesperson Ned Price said on Wednesday.

Turkey reports 196 cases of UK coronavirus strain

Turkey has confirmed 196 cases of the UK coronavirus strain, Turkey’s official news agency Anadolu tweeted on Wednesday, citing the Turkish health minister.

Turkey far from inflation targets, finance minister says

Turkish Finance Minister Lutfi Elvan said on Wednesday that the latest inflation figures showed Turkey was far from its targets, after annual inflation climbed more than expected to 14.97% last month.
